Understanding doTERRA On Guard and the Foaming Hand Wash

doTERRA’s On Guard blend is renowned for its powerful immune-supporting properties. It’s a proprietary blend of Wild Orange Peel, Clove Bud, Cinnamon Bark/Leaf, Eucalyptus Leaf, and Rosemary Leaf essential oils. This combination creates a warm, spicy aroma and boasts significant cleansing and protective benefits. The On Guard Foaming Hand Wash harnesses the power of this blend in a convenient and effective format.

The pre-made On Guard Foaming Hand Wash is a convenient option. However, to make it more economical and environmentally friendly, doTERRA offers the On Guard Foaming Hand Wash Dispenser and Concentrate Refill. This system allows you to mix your own hand wash, reducing plastic waste and saving money in the long run. Understanding this system is the first step in mastering the art of mixing.

The Importance of Distilled Water

Using the correct type of water is paramount when mixing your own hand wash or any DIY beauty product. Distilled water is water that has been boiled and the steam collected and condensed back into liquid. This process removes impurities, minerals, and microbes that can contaminate your hand wash. Using tap water can introduce bacteria and other contaminants, potentially reducing the shelf life and effectiveness of your hand wash. It can also cause cloudiness or discoloration. Distilled water is readily available at most grocery stores and pharmacies, making it an easily accessible and worthwhile investment for your DIY projects.

The Mixing Process: Step-by-Step Instructions

Now that you have your supplies, let’s walk through the mixing process step-by-step.

  1. Prepare the Dispenser: Ensure your doTERRA On Guard Foaming Hand Wash Dispenser is clean and empty. If it’s a new dispenser, simply remove the pump. If it’s a refill, rinse it thoroughly with warm water and allow it to dry completely before proceeding. This step is crucial for preventing contamination and ensuring the best possible performance of your hand wash.
  2. Add the Concentrate: Pour the doTERRA On Guard Foaming Hand Wash Concentrate into the dispenser. The recommended ratio is typically one part concentrate to three parts water. However, always refer to the instructions on your specific concentrate bottle, as the ratio may vary slightly. A general guideline is to fill the dispenser with concentrate up to the fill line indicated on the bottle or dispenser.
  3. Add the Distilled Water: Carefully pour distilled water into the dispenser until it reaches the fill line. Leave some space at the top to allow for proper mixing.
  4. Gently Mix: Replace the pump on the dispenser and gently swirl the mixture to combine the concentrate and water. Avoid shaking vigorously, as this can create excessive bubbles and make it difficult to dispense the hand wash. A gentle swirling motion is sufficient to ensure the ingredients are properly integrated.
  5. Prime the Pump: Pump the dispenser several times until the hand wash begins to foam properly. This may take a few pumps initially, as the pump needs to draw the mixture up from the bottom of the dispenser.
  6. Enjoy Your Hand Wash: Your doTERRA On Guard Foaming Hand Wash is now ready to use! Enjoy the cleansing and protective benefits of this powerful blend.

Troubleshooting Common Issues

Even with careful preparation, you may encounter some issues when mixing your doTERRA On Guard Foaming Hand Wash. Here are some common problems and their solutions.

  • Hand Wash Not Foaming: If your hand wash is not foaming properly, the most likely cause is an incorrect ratio of concentrate to water. Try adding a bit more concentrate to the dispenser and gently mixing again. Also, ensure that you are using a foaming hand wash dispenser, as regular dispensers will not produce foam. Finally, check the pump to ensure it is properly attached and functioning correctly.
  • Cloudy Hand Wash: A cloudy appearance can be caused by using tap water instead of distilled water. The minerals and impurities in tap water can cause the hand wash to become cloudy. Replace the mixture with distilled water and try again. Another possible cause is contamination. Ensure your dispenser is thoroughly cleaned before refilling.
  • Weak Scent: If the scent of the On Guard blend is not as strong as you would like, you can add a few drops of pure doTERRA On Guard essential oil to the dispenser. Start with 2-3 drops and adjust to your preference. Be careful not to add too much, as this can make the hand wash too strong.
  • Pump Not Working: If the pump is not working, ensure it is properly attached to the dispenser. Sometimes, the pump may become clogged. Try rinsing the pump with warm water to remove any blockages. If the pump is still not working, it may be defective and need to be replaced.

Considerations When Adding Essential Oils

When adding essential oils to your hand wash, it’s important to consider a few factors.

  • Quality of Essential Oils: Always use high-quality, pure essential oils from a reputable source like doTERRA. Synthetic or adulterated essential oils can irritate the skin and may not provide the desired benefits.
  • Skin Sensitivity: Be mindful of your skin sensitivity. Some essential oils can be irritating to sensitive skin. Start with a small amount and gradually increase it as needed. If you experience any irritation, discontinue use.
  • Dilution: Ensure that the essential oils are properly diluted. Adding too much essential oil can cause skin irritation. As a general guideline, aim for a dilution of 1-2% for topical applications.

Storing Your Hand Wash

Proper storage is essential for maintaining the quality and effectiveness of your doTERRA On Guard Foaming Hand Wash.

  • Keep it in the Dispenser: The best place to store your hand wash is in the doTERRA On Guard Foaming Hand Wash Dispenser. This will protect it from contamination and ensure that it is readily available for use.
  • Avoid Direct Sunlight: Store your hand wash away from direct sunlight and heat. Exposure to sunlight can degrade the essential oils and reduce their potency.
  • Keep it Cool and Dry: Store your hand wash in a cool, dry place to prevent bacterial growth.
  • Shelf Life: When stored properly, your doTERRA On Guard Foaming Hand Wash should last for several months. However, it is always a good idea to check for any signs of spoilage, such as changes in color, odor, or consistency. If you notice any of these signs, discard the hand wash and make a fresh batch.

How much concentrate and water do I need for each refill?

The ideal ratio for refilling your doTERRA On Guard Foaming Hand Wash dispenser is designed for optimal performance and longevity of the product. Generally, you’ll want to use approximately one tablespoon (about 15 ml) of the doTERRA On Guard Foaming Hand Wash concentrate. This amount provides sufficient cleaning power while ensuring the foaming action works effectively.

Next, fill the remainder of the dispenser with distilled water, leaving a small amount of space at the top for the pump mechanism. This typically equates to about 8 to 10 ounces of water, depending on the specific dispenser size. This dilution ratio helps to create the desired foaming consistency and prevents the soap from being too concentrated, which could clog the dispenser or be overly drying to the skin.

Can I use tap water instead of distilled water?

While using tap water might seem convenient, it’s generally not recommended for mixing doTERRA On Guard Foaming Hand Wash. Tap water often contains minerals, chlorine, and other impurities that can negatively impact the quality and shelf life of the hand wash. These impurities can react with the essential oils in the On Guard blend, potentially altering the scent, color, or effectiveness of the soap.

Furthermore, the minerals in tap water can contribute to buildup in the dispenser, potentially clogging the pump mechanism over time. Using distilled water ensures a pure and clean mixture, maximizing the benefits of the On Guard blend and preserving the integrity of the hand wash. It’s a small investment that can significantly improve the overall experience and extend the life of your dispenser.

How often should I clean the doTERRA On Guard Foaming Hand Wash dispenser?

Regular cleaning of your doTERRA On Guard Foaming Hand Wash dispenser is important for maintaining hygiene and preventing buildup. It’s recommended to clean the dispenser at least once every three months, or more frequently if you notice any signs of clogging or residue. This ensures optimal performance and prevents bacterial growth within the dispenser.

To clean the dispenser, empty any remaining hand wash and rinse thoroughly with warm water. For a more thorough cleaning, you can use a mild soap and water solution to scrub the inside of the bottle and the pump mechanism. Ensure that all soap residue is completely rinsed away before allowing the dispenser to air dry completely before refilling with your fresh doTERRA On Guard Foaming Hand Wash mixture.
